Update - read from Kingstons board -
Kingston's KHX6400D2LLK2/1G is a kit of two low-latency 64M x 64-bit (512MB) DDR2-800 CL4 SDRAM (Synchronous DRAM) memory modules, based on eight 64M x 8-bit DDR2 FBGA components per module. Total kit capacity is 1GB (1024MB). Each module pair has been tested to run at DDR2 800MHz at low latency timing of 4-4-4-12 at 2.0V. The SPD is programmed to JEDEC standard latency 667Mhz timing of 5-5-5-15 at 1.8V. Each 240-pin DIMM uses gold contact fingers and requires +1.8V.
So I take it the memory wiull work but run like slow crappy memory?

You can run higher than 1.8V as long as the BIOS has the settings to go higher than that. Running more than 1.8V wont hurt the memory and Kingston HyperX is overclocking memory, so it is meant to be pushed like this. It also has heat spreaders to help handle the heat produced from the extra voltage... go ahead and run 2.0V and try out 4-4-4-12 2T timings.
